About Gorikhera Village

Gorikhera is a large village in Sitarganj tehsil, in the district of Udham Singh Nagar, Uttarakhand.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 2,021, made up of 1,042 males and 979 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 940 females per 1000 males. The village covers 138 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 262405,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Gorikhera

The census records public bus service for Gorikhera as Available within <5 km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within <5 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
